For all the grief Howard has taken this year and about how off a year it has been for him, he still is:
Scoring 16.2 PPG while taking the second least shots per game in his career.
Leading the league in rebounds per game
Leading the league in defensive rebounds per game
Averaging a .578 FG% to place 4th in the league
Blocking 2.3 shots a game to place 5th in the league
All while recovering from back surgery and undergoing various nagging injuries caused by overcompensating for the not fully healed back.
Plus he's 27. He could well have a monster, league dominating second half of the year and beast into his normal 20PPG, 15 RPG, 3 BPG play in the playoffs.
